A loan is a contract in between a debtor and a loan provider in which the debtor gets an amount of cash (principal) that they are obligated to repay in the future. A lot of loans can be classified into one of three classifications: Use this calculator for standard computations of common loan types such as home mortgages, car loans, student loans, or personal loans, or click the links for more information on each.
Quantity Received When the Loan StartsTotal Interest 56% 44% PrincipalInterest Many customer loans fall under this category of loans that have routine payments that are amortized consistently over their lifetime. Regular payments are made on principal and interest until the loan reaches maturity (is totally paid off). A few of the most familiar amortized loans consist of home loans, cars and truck loans, trainee loans, and personal loans.

Compound interest is interest that is earned not only on the preliminary principal but likewise on accumulated interest from previous durations.
In many loans, intensifying occurs month-to-month. Utilize the Compound Interest Calculator to read more about or do estimations including compound interest. A loan term is the period of the loan, given that needed minimum payments are made monthly. The term of the loan can impact the structure of the loan in lots of ways.
